The Corridor Management Committee of Bluffline, Inc. serves as the Corridor Management Entity (CME) for the Pensacola Scenic Bluffs Scenic Highway under the Florida Department of Transportation's Florida Scenic Highways Program.

The committee holds responsibility for implementing and updating the Corridor Management Plan, coordinating with state and local partners, and ensuring the long-term stewardship of the designated scenic highway corridor.

Designated Corridor

The currently designated Pensacola Scenic Bluffs Scenic Highway spans approximately 11 miles along the historic bay bluff system in Escambia County.

Bluffline, Inc. is actively pursuing an extension of the scenic highway designation in both directions—northeast to the University of West Florida and southwest through downtown Pensacola to Naval Air Station Pensacola—which would unify the full historic bluff system under one continuous designation.
